Question 152: To ask the Minister for Finance the reason the Office of Public Works will not maintain a drain which was originally maintained at Creevagh, Milltown, Tuam, County Galway;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[11939/07]
Tom Parlon (Laois-Offaly, Progressive Democrats)
Link to this: Individually | In context
The Commissioners of Public Works have reviewed the status of the channels of the Corrib Mask Scheme in the area concerned, and are not aware of any such channel requiring maintenance within the routine maintenance programme. If a specific channel within the scheme requires further maintenance, this should be brought to the attention of the Commissioners whereon the matter will be investigated.
